I originally was going to go to the Audi dealership when I got rear-ended, but they had closed down the body shop. They recommended Collision Care Seattle and so I went there. I talked to the person who handles intakes, Ben, and he told me what they would do and gave me an estimate. I had a very positive experience with them. The insurance contacted Collision Care, because there was some worries of hidden damage, and they end up having to rip the trunk open to look around. When it was done they were still within $500 dollars of their estimate. Repairs on Audis take a long time. I had a neighbor who had a similar situation, and his car was tied up for a month. My car was done in two and a half weeks. Collision Care was as prompt as they could given that they were going to do a decent job. They arranged for the rental car to pick me up and had the car ready when I came to pick it up. I have looked the car over thoroughly and it seems to function as good as it did before the accident. They handled everything right and were perfect at answering the questions that I had. My experience was quite positive.
